n and l take discrete values, like n = 0, 1, 2, … and l = 0, 1, 2, and 3. The electrons fill up the subshell according to the increasing value of (n+l). The sum of n and l determines the order of increasing energies of the subshells. They are principal quantum number n and azimuthal quantum number l. There are four quantum numbers, of which two are concerned with the subshells. Quantum numbers are used to designate the state of an electron. Danish physicist Niels Bohr was the first to propose a quantum mechanics model of the atom in the 1920s. Several scientists have contributed to the development of the Aufbau principle. In other words, the atom builds up as electrons occupy the various subshells. ‘Aufbau’ comes from the German word Aufbauen, which means ‘building-up’. According to this principle, electrons first fill up the lower energy subshells before progressively filling up the higher ones. Aufbau principle gives a model for filling the electrons in the empty subshells of an atom in its ground state. The construction of a model of an atom begins by filling up the electrons in the lowest energy subshell. The orbits are characterized by sublevels or subshells, which are organized according to their increasing energies.
